NeighbourhoodThis apartment on Terborgseweg sits in a calm part of Dinxperlo, a town that feels more like a village. With 92 m² of living space and an A energy label, it's efficient and comfortable. The asking price of €349,000 is in line with what you'd expect for an apartment in Aalten, where apartments in Aalten are generally well-priced.
Dinxperlo Noord is a residential neighbourhood with a mix of ages, many families and older residents. One resident describes it as a "decent area", adding: "In our short time (due to moving) it's been okay so far." The neighbourhood has a quiet, safe feel, with most homes being owner-occupied. For more on the area, see the neighbourhood Dinxperlo Noord.
For daily shopping, Aldi is just around the corner and Jumbo is a five-minute walk. Basisschool Sint Liborius is a couple of streets away, and IKC de Bosmark is within walking distance too. A park or garden is a few minutes' walk, perfect for a stroll. The municipality Aalten offers a range of local amenities.

About Terborgseweg 54, Dinxperlo
The price is in line with the market for apartments in Aalten. With 92 m² and an A energy label, it offers good value for a home that's efficient and well-maintained.
Dinxperlo Noord is a quiet, residential area with a mix of families and older residents. One resident calls it a 'decent area'. It's not very urban, with a low address density, so you get a village feel.
Aldi is about 650 metres away, just a short walk. Jumbo is roughly a kilometre away, so daily groceries are easy to get without a car.
Yes, Basisschool Sint Liborius is about 350 metres away, and IKC de Bosmark is around 800 metres. Both are primary schools within walking distance.
The energy label is A, which means the home is very energy-efficient. You can expect low heating costs and a comfortable indoor climate.
The nearest train station is about 9.9 km away, so it's not within walking distance. You'd need a car or bus for train travel.
